[Purpose] This study compared the symmetry of right and left lateral cervical flexion
and rotation, and the cervical flexion-relaxation ratio (FRR) in young computer workers in
Korea. [Subjects and Methods] Twenty computer workers (14 males and 6 females)
participated in this study. We measured their right and left lateral cervical flexion,
rotation, and FRR. [Results] Right and left lateral flexion and right and left rotation
showed no significant differences between the sides. The left cervical FRR was
significantly lower than the right cervical FRR. [Conclusion] The cervical FRR, expressed
as a numerical value, is a more sensitive marker for measuring neuromuscular changes
associated with mild asymmetry than CROM.Key words: Cervical range of motion, Flexion-relaxation ratio, Muscle imbalance 相似文献

[Purpose] The purpose of this study was to measure the cervical flexion-relaxation ratio
(FRR) and intensity of neck pain and identify the differences according to postures
adopted while using smartphones. [Subjects] Fifteen healthy adults with no neck pain,
spinal trauma, or history cervical surgery participated in this study. [Methods] The
activity of the cervical erector spinae muscle was recorded while performing a
standardized cervical flexion-extension movement in three phases (flexion, sustained full
flexion, extension). And neck pain intensity was recorded using a visual analog scale
(VAS) with values between 0 and 10. Postures held while using a smartphone are
distinguished between desk postures and lap postures. The FRR was calculated by dividing
the maximal muscle activation during the extension phase by average activation during the
complete flexion phase. [Results] No significant differences were found in the FRR between
desk posture, lap posture, and baseline, though the intensity of the neck pain increased
in the lap posture. [Conclusion] The FRR could be a significant criterion of neuromuscular
impairment in chronic neck pain or lumbar pain patients, but it is impossible to
distinguish neck pain that is caused by performing task for a short time. Prolonged lap
posture might cause neck pain, so the use of smartphones for a long time in this posture
should be avoided.Key words: Smartphone, Cervical flexion-relaxation ratio, Electromyography 相似文献

The aim of this pilot study was to examine whether differences existed in spinal kinematics and trunk muscle activity in cyclists with and without non-specific chronic low back pain (NSCLBP). Cyclists are known to be vulnerable to low back pain (LBP) however, the aetiology of this problem has not been adequately researched. Causative factors are thought to be prolonged forward flexion, flexion-relaxation or overactivation of the erector spinae, mechanical creep and generation of high mechanical loads while being in a flexed and rotated position. Nine asymptomatic cyclists and nine cyclists with NSCLBP with a flexion pattern disorder primarily related to cycling were tested. Spinal kinematics were measured by an electromagnetic tracking system and EMG was recorded bilaterally from selected trunk muscles. Data were collected every five minutes until back pain occurred or general discomfort prevented further cycling. Cyclists in the pain group showed a trend towards increased lower lumbar flexion and rotation with an associated loss of co-contraction of the lower lumbar multifidus. This muscle is known to be a key stabiliser of the lumbar spine. The findings suggest altered motor control and kinematics of the lower lumbar spine are associated with the development of LBP in cyclists. 相似文献

BackgroundMuscle stiffness of the lumbar back muscles in low back pain (LBP) patients has not been clearly elucidated because quantitative assessment of the stiffness of individual muscles was conventionally difficult. This study aimed to examine the association of LBP with muscle stiffness assessed using ultrasonic shear wave elastography (SWE) and muscle mass of the lumbar back muscle, and spinal alignment in young and middle-aged medical workers.MethodsThe study comprised 23 asymptomatic medical workers [control (CTR) group] and 9 medical workers with LBP (LBP group). Muscle stiffness and mass of the lumbar back muscles (lumbar erector spinae, multifidus, and quadratus lumborum) in the prone position were measured using ultrasonic SWE. Sagittal spinal alignment in the standing and prone positions was measured using a Spinal Mouse. The association with LBP was investigated by multiple logistic regression analysis with a forward selection method. The analysis was conducted using the shear elastic modulus and muscle thickness of the lumbar back muscles, and spinal alignment, age, body height, body weight, and sex as independent variables.FindingsMultiple logistic regression analysis showed that muscle stiffness of the lumbar multifidus muscle and body height were significant and independent determinants of LBP, but that muscle mass and spinal alignment were not. Muscle stiffness of the lumbar multifidus muscle in the LBP group was significantly higher than that in the CTR group.InterpretationThe results of this study suggest that LBP is associated with muscle stiffness of the lumbar multifidus muscle in young and middle-aged medical workers. 相似文献

Prolonged static posture has been identified as a major risk factor for work-related neck and upper limb disorders (WRNULD) in computer users. Previous research has mainly examined working postures in healthy pain-free individuals. The present study examined whether symptomatic subjects exhibited the same kinematic patterns as asymptomatic controls during a prolonged computer task. In a Case-Control comparison, female office workers performed the same computer task using the same adjustable computer workstation for 1h. Three-dimensional (3D) kinematics were measured in the head-neck, thorax and shoulder (upper arm) segments. Case Group subjects (n=21) displayed trends for increased head-neck flexion angles and greater ranges of movements than the Control Group (n=17). There were also small but significant differences between groups in side flexion and rotation angles of the head-neck region. The shoulder joints displayed significantly greater flexion and abduction angles on the right in both groups, although no group differences were observed. The increased neck flexion angles were associated with significantly higher activity in the upper trapezius muscle and with neck and shoulder discomfort. The individual differences in postural habits appeared to be independent of the physical environment. These results suggest motor control changes are associated with the presence of WRNULD. 相似文献

[Purpose] The present study examined the effects of knee flexion angle on hip extensor
muscle activity. [Subjects and Methods] Twenty healthy subjects maintained knee flexion
angles of 0°, 30°, 60°, 90° and 110° in the prone position and performed maximal voluntary
contraction in hip extension. Maximum torque in hip extension at the different angles was
measured, and surface electromyogram activities of the gluteus maximus (GM), biceps
femoris (BF) and semitendinosus (ST) were recorded and normalized by the maximum voluntary
isometric contraction (MVIC). [Results] The maximum torque of the hip extensor showed
significant decreases between 0°and 60°, 90° and 110° of knee flexion. The muscle activity
of BF was significantly high at 0°, and GM showed a significantly higher activity than
both BF and ST at 60°, 90°and 110° of knee flexion. [Conclusion] The maximum torque in hip
extension and muscle activities of BF and ST were significantly high at 0° but they
decreased at knee flexion angles of more than 60°. Therefore, we consider that more than
60° of knee joint flexion is required to increase GM activity, and to reduce the muscle
activities of BF and ST.Key words: Gluteus maximus, Hamstring muscle, Prone hip extension 相似文献
